Sewer line camera services involve the use of specialized video equipment to inspect the interior of underground sewer pipes. This technology allows service providers to visualize the condition of a sewer line without invasive excavation. The camera is inserted into the pipe through access points such as cleanouts or manholes, providing real-time footage that helps identify issues like blockages, cracks, corrosion, or root intrusion. This method offers a non-destructive way to assess sewer systems, making it easier to pinpoint problems accurately and efficiently.

These services are particularly helpful in diagnosing common sewer line problems that can cause backups, slow drains, or foul odors. By providing a clear view of the pipe’s interior, sewer line camera inspections help determine the cause of recurring issues, whether it’s a buildup of debris, a collapsed pipe, or invasive roots. This detailed insight enables property owners and contractors to develop targeted repair or replacement plans, often reducing the need for unnecessary digging or guesswork.

Both residential and commercial properties frequently utilize sewer line camera services. Homes with aging plumbing systems, properties experiencing frequent drain clogs, or those with tree roots encroaching on underground pipes often benefit from this technology. Commercial establishments, such as restaurants or industrial facilities, rely on sewer inspections to maintain compliance with health and safety standards and to prevent costly disruptions caused by sewer line failures. The versatility of this service makes it suitable for a wide range of property types, from single-family residences to large commercial complexes.

The overview below groups typical Sewer Line Camera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Helotes,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Inspection Cost - Sewer line camera inspections typically range from $100 to $300. Prices depend on the length of the pipe and complexity of the inspection, with some examples around $150 for standard residential scans.

Service Call Fees - Many service providers charge a service call fee between $50 and $150 before performing camera services. This fee covers initial assessment and scheduling, and may be waived if repairs are authorized.

Drain Line Evaluation - Comprehensive drain line evaluations using camera services can cost between $200 and $400. Additional costs may apply for extensive pipe sections or difficult access points.

Additional Repair Estimates - After inspection, estimates for repairs or pipe replacements provided by local pros can vary widely, often starting around $1,000 for minor fixes and increasing based on pipe condition and length.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a sewer line camera service? A sewer line camera service involves using specialized equipment to inspect the interior of sewer pipes, helping identify blockages, damage, or other issues.

Why should I consider a sewer line camera inspection? An inspection can reveal the cause of persistent clogs, detect pipe damage, and prevent costly repairs by addressing problems early.

How does a sewer line camera service work? Local service providers insert a waterproof camera into the sewer pipe to visually examine its condition and locate issues accurately.

Is a sewer line camera inspection invasive? No, the process is minimally invasive, typically involving a small access point to insert the camera into the pipe.

When should I schedule a sewer line camera service? It is recommended when experiencing frequent backups, slow drains, or during home inspections for potential pipe issues.
